This Roconia projector is a budget-savvy surprise, delivering native 1080P clarity and exceptional connectivity at a fraction of the cost of premium models. The 18,000 lumens (non-ANSI) claim is misleading—real-world brightness aligns more with 600–700 ANSI, so it’s best suited for dark or dimly lit rooms. That said, the 7-layer glass lens produces sharp, color-accurate images up to 100 inches, and the included 100-inch screen is a rare bonus that slashes setup costs. For under $200, it’s a complete starter kit for first-time users.

Choosing the Right Projector for Outdoor Movies

Brightness (ANSI Lumens)

Brightness, measured in ANSI lumens, is arguably the most important feature for outdoor movie nights. Outdoor environments aren’t perfectly dark, so a higher lumen count is crucial for a visible image. Projectors with 2000 ANSI lumens or higher are ideal for combating ambient light. Lower lumen projectors (under 1500) are best suited for very dark environments or indoor use. Consider how much control you have over the lighting in your viewing area – if streetlights or porch lights are unavoidable, prioritize a brighter projector. A brighter projector will ensure colors remain vibrant and details are clear, even as dusk settles.

Resolution & Image Quality

Resolution determines the sharpness and detail of the projected image. While 4K decoding is a buzzword, a native 1080p (1920×1080) resolution offers a fantastic visual experience and is often sufficient for outdoor viewing, especially on larger screens. “4K supported” projectors often upscale lower resolution content, which can improve clarity but won’t match true 4K. Contrast ratio is another key factor; a higher contrast ratio (e.g., 20,000:1) means deeper blacks and brighter whites, leading to a more dynamic and realistic picture.

Smart Features & Connectivity

Many modern projectors now come with built-in smart features, such as streaming apps (Netflix, YouTube, Prime Video) and operating systems like Google TV or Roku. This eliminates the need for external streaming devices, simplifying setup and reducing clutter. Consider if a built-in smart platform is important to you, or if you prefer to connect your own devices via HDMI. Connectivity options like HDMI ports (the more, the better), USB ports, and Bluetooth are also essential. Wi-Fi 6 offers faster and more reliable wireless streaming, reducing buffering and lag.

Portability & Setup

If you plan to move your projector frequently, size and weight are important considerations. Mini projectors are incredibly portable but may sacrifice some brightness and image quality. Features like auto-focus, auto-keystone correction, and automatic obstacle avoidance simplify setup, particularly for outdoor use where precise positioning can be challenging. Some projectors offer flexible mounting options (ceiling, tripod, table) to adapt to different spaces.

Sound Quality & Bluetooth

While you can always connect external speakers, integrated speakers can be convenient for casual use. Look for projectors with built-in speakers and technologies like Dolby Audio for improved sound quality. Bluetooth connectivity allows you to pair the projector with wireless speakers or headphones for a more immersive audio experience or private listening.
